1.On 22.1.2014, the European Commission received notification of a proposed concentration pursuant to Article 4 of the Merger Regulation by which the undertakings European Transport Holding S.à.r.l. ("ETH", Luxemburg), a wholly-owned subsidiary of Cube Transport SCA ("Cube", Luxemburg), whose general partner (and manager) is Natixis Environnement & Infrastructures Luxembourg SA ("NEIL"), itself belonging to the Banques Populaires Caisses d’Epargne group ("BPCE", France), on the one part, and Gimv NV ("Gimv", Belgium), on the other part, intend to acquire within the meaning of Article 3(1)(b) of the Merger Regulation joint control of the undertaking Veolia Transport Belgium NV ("VTB", Belgium) by way of purchase of shares.
The business activities of the undertakings concerned are:
-- for ETH: ETH is a subsidiary of Cube Infrastructure Fund, which is an investment fund specialised in infrastructure and public services, in particular in the area of transport, energy supply, power and communication infrastructures.

-- for Gimv: Gimv is a limited liability company organised under the law of Belgium. It is an investment company in private equity and venture capital with a portfolio of some 85 companies. The portfolio is dispersed over different European countries and activity sectors.
-- for VTB: VTB and its subsidiaries are active in the Belgian market for transportation of persons by bus, including line traffic, school traffic, charter bus, personnel transportation. The company also offers travel agency services.
3.After examination of the notification, the European Commission has concluded that the notified operation falls within the scope of the Merger Regulation and of paragraph 5(a) and 5(b) of the Commission Notice on a simplified procedure for treatment of certain concentrations under Council Regulation (EC) No 139/2004.
4.For the reasons set out in the Notice on a simplified procedure, the European Commission has decided not to oppose the notified operation and to declare it compatible with the internal market and with the EEA Agreement. This decision is adopted in application of Article 6(1)(b) of the Merger Regulation.
